The Role of Phlebotomy in Medical Labs

Phlebotomy is a critical component of medical lab operations, involving the collection of blood samples from patients for diagnostic purposes. Phlebotomists play a key role in the healthcare system by ensuring accurate and timely sample collection, which is essential for diagnosing and treating various medical conditions. Efficient phlebotomy procedures are crucial for ensuring the integrity of laboratory Test Results and providing quality care to patients.

The Impact of Electronic Lab Notebooks on Phlebotomy Efficiency

Electronic lab notebooks have transformed the way phlebotomy procedures are conducted in medical labs, offering a range of benefits that contribute to increased efficiency and improved patient outcomes. Some of the key impacts of electronic lab notebooks on phlebotomy efficiency include:

Streamlined Workflows

  1. Electronic lab notebooks eliminate the need for manual paperwork, allowing phlebotomists to enter and retrieve data more efficiently.
  2. Digitized records and automated data entry processes reduce the risk of errors and ensure the accuracy of patient information.

Improved Data Management

  1. Electronic lab notebooks centralize patient data, making it easier for healthcare professionals to access and update information as needed.
  2. Advanced search features enable quick retrieval of patient records, ensuring that phlebotomists have the necessary information at their fingertips during sample collection.

Enhanced Communication and Collaboration

  1. Integration with other lab systems allows for seamless communication among healthcare professionals involved in patient care.
  2. Real-time sharing of Test Results and patient information improves coordination between different departments, leading to better treatment decisions and outcomes.

Challenges and Considerations

While electronic lab notebooks offer significant benefits for phlebotomy procedures in medical labs, there are challenges and considerations that need to be addressed to ensure successful implementation and utilization. Some of these include:

Training and Adoption

  1. Phlebotomists and other healthcare professionals may require training to effectively use electronic lab notebooks and maximize their benefits.
  2. Ensuring widespread adoption of digital tools among staff members is essential for realizing the full potential of electronic lab notebooks in improving efficiency.

Security and Privacy

  1. Protecting patient data and maintaining confidentiality are critical considerations when implementing electronic lab notebooks in medical labs.
  2. Adherence to HIPAA Regulations and data security protocols is essential to safeguard patient information and maintain trust in the healthcare system.
